We took several shots and decided to give videos to everyone to do editing. because we want to see how different perspectives of us in the group can work on. Adobe Premiere Pro is new to me and it was fun to play and using it. We decided to shoot many different angles to learn how it should be.

1. Who are these two characters? 

The main character is to show how his college life is. He wanted to change himself. To see himself. (first person to third person perspective in the video). His friend who is caring and worrying about the main character and even angry at him because the main character did not do what he promised.


2. What led up to the event? 

Woke up realizing he was late to class. Receive a bad grade. Fight with his friend. Later, decided to change himself.


3. How will the short begin? What action or image will initiate the scene? 

The shot begins in the first person perspective to make the viewer understand that the character is unknown and would not know how he looks. Action will gradually change into a third-person perspective when the main character realized himself.


4. What will bring about an end to the scene? With what image will it close?

End scene. He will be good with his friend. They will decide to go watch a game together. It will close with close up scene where the main character is on his mobile phone. Also, talk to himself at the window that we should keep moving on and be a better person.
